首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何使用node JS读取excel中突出显示的单元格?

使用Node.js读取Excel中突出显示的单元格可以通过以下步骤实现:

  1. 安装相关依赖:首先,需要安装xlsxxlsx-populate这两个Node.js模块,可以使用npm命令进行安装:
代码语言:txt
复制
npm install xlsx xlsx-populate
  1. 导入模块:在Node.js脚本中,导入xlsxxlsx-populate模块:
代码语言:txt
复制
const XLSX = require('xlsx');
const XlsxPopulate = require('xlsx-populate');
  1. 读取Excel文件:使用XLSX.readFile方法读取Excel文件,并获取工作表的名称:
代码语言:txt
复制
const workbook = XLSX.readFile('path/to/excel/file.xlsx');
const sheetName = workbook.SheetNames[0]; // 假设要读取第一个工作表
  1. 使用xlsx-populate模块读取突出显示的单元格:通过XlsxPopulate.fromDataAsync方法读取Excel文件,并使用getFill方法获取单元格的填充颜色:
代码语言:txt
复制
XlsxPopulate.fromDataAsync(workbook)
  .then(workbook => {
    const sheet = workbook.sheet(sheetName);
    const cell = sheet.cell('A1'); // 假设要读取A1单元格
    const fill = cell.getFill();
    console.log('突出显示的单元格颜色:', fill.color());
  })
  .catch(error => {
    console.error('读取Excel文件出错:', error);
  });

以上代码示例中,假设要读取Excel文件中第一个工作表的A1单元格,并获取其突出显示的颜色。

需要注意的是,以上示例仅适用于读取突出显示的单元格的颜色,如果需要读取其他属性或处理其他操作,可以参考xlsx-populate模块的文档进行扩展。

推荐的腾讯云相关产品:腾讯云COS(对象存储服务),用于存储和管理Excel文件。您可以通过以下链接了解更多信息:

请注意,以上答案仅供参考,具体实现方式可能因实际情况而异。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

7分14秒

Go 语言读写 Excel 文档

1.2K
3分8秒

智能振弦传感器参数智能识别技术:简化工作流程,提高工作效率的利器

31分41秒

【玩转 WordPress】腾讯云serverless搭建WordPress个人博经验分享

领券